
Microsoft late Tuesday <A HREF="http://news.zdnet.com/2100-1009_22-6089163.html?tag=nl.e589">updated a critical security patch</A> to address the network connection trouble some people had with the first version of the fix. The first patch, delivered in security bulletin MS06-025, was one of the dozen released by Microsoft on this month's Patch Tuesday. It repairs two high-risk security flaws in a Windows routing and remote access component that could allow an attacker to commandeer a vulnerable PC. However, the fix can interfere with certain dial-up networking connections.
